Foros del Web » Programación para mayores de 30 ;) » .NET »

Exportar un Datagrid a Excel Usando c# 2005

Estas en el tema de Exportar un Datagrid a Excel Usando c# 2005 en el foro de .NET en Foros del Web. alguien me pudiera ayudar , necesito exportar informacion q tengo en un datagrid a excel , estoy usando c# 2005 windows form. estaria muy agradecido ...
  #1 (permalink)  
Antiguo 13/09/2007, 17:35
 
Fecha de Ingreso: agosto-2007
Mensajes: 38
Antigüedad: 17 años, 7 meses
Puntos: 0
Exportar un Datagrid a Excel Usando c# 2005

alguien me pudiera ayudar , necesito exportar informacion q tengo en un datagrid a excel , estoy usando c# 2005 windows form.
estaria muy agradecido si alguien me pudiera ayudar.
  #2 (permalink)  
Antiguo 14/09/2007, 06:58
Avatar de jhonwilliams  
Fecha de Ingreso: marzo-2004
Ubicación: Copacabana - Colombia
Mensajes: 1.484
Antigüedad: 21 años
Puntos: 76
Re: Exportar un Datagrid a Excel Usando c# 2005

Hola, en codeproject encontraras varios ejemplos de alli baje una dll para exportar a excel el contenido de un DataSet, NO el grid.

En un ejemplo de microsoft llamado TaskVision, Aqui lo encontraras, hay una clase donde exportar el grid y crean graficos, por si quieres estudiar esa.

Si deseas enviame un privado con el correo te envio la dll que baje de codeproject para exportar el dataset.

Saludos
__________________
Si mi respuesta te ha ayudado, agradezco que me regales unos puntos de Karma XD.

"Una mujer sería encantadora si uno pudiera caer en sus brazos sin caer en sus manos." (Ambrose Bierce)
  #3 (permalink)  
Antiguo 15/09/2007, 11:32
 
Fecha de Ingreso: octubre-2004
Mensajes: 211
Antigüedad: 20 años, 4 meses
Puntos: 2
Re: Exportar un Datagrid a Excel Usando c# 2005

Lo mejor, es que hagas un informe con reporting service, pasandole la inforamación que utilizas en el grid. y mediante codigo exportar el informe al fichero excel. Mira el metodo Render del reportViwer.

Saludos.
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 16:19.